    Starting at Showcase Plaza (the entrance to World Showcase) and going clockwise (drink in italics):

    1. CHILE
    Shrimp Ceviche; Pastel de Choclo (Beef and Corn Pie) Concha y Toro Casillero del Diablo Sauvignon Blanc; Santa Ema Reserve Chardonnay; Casa Carmenere; Montes Classic Cabernet Sauvignon

    2. DESSERTS & CHAMPAGNE
    Strawberry Angel Verrine; Pear Streusel Pudding Cake; Dark Chocolate Sensation; Moët & Chandon; White Star Impèrial; Rosè Impèrial; Nectar Impèrial; Nectar Impèrial Rosè

    3. BRAZIL
    Grilled Pork Skewer with Farofa; Shrimp Stew with Coconut and Lime; Leblon Frozen Caipirinha

    4. PUERTO RICO
    Asopao de Pollo (Chicken Soup with Rice); Medianoche Sandwich; Bacardi Frozen Torched Cherry Colada; Bacardi Frozen Limón Mojito

    5. ARGENTINA
    Grilled Beef Skewer with Chimichurri Sauce and Boniato Puree; Roasted Corn and Cheese Empanada; Bodega Norton Reserva Malbec; Bodega Norton Cosecha Tardia

    6. MEXICO
    Tamal de Pollo; Taco de Chilorio; Esquites (Pan-Fried Corn and Spices); Dos Equis Beer; Passion Fruit Frozen Margarita; Conga Fruit Punch; Wine L.A. Cetto Chardonnay; Wine L.A. Cetto Petite Sirah

    7. POLAND
    Kielbasa and Potato Pierogies with Caramelized Onions and Sour Cream; Golabki (Pork Stuffed Cabbage); Chopin Strawberry Balsamic Chiller

    8. CHINA
    Black Pepper Shrimp with Sichuan Noodles; Pork Pot Stickers; Xinjiang Barbecue Chicken Stick; Tsingtao Beer; Dragon's Hollow Chardonnay; Green Tea Plum Wine Cooler; Happy Lychee

    9. SOUTH KOREA
    Lettuce Wraps with Roast Pork and Kimchi Slaw; Barbecue Short Rib with Steamed Rice and Cucumber Kimchi; Honey Ginger Tea; Jinro Chamisul Soju; Bohae Bokbunjajoo (Black Raspberry Rice Wine)

    10. SOUTH AFRICA
    Flavors of Africa (Salad, Bread and Spreads); Seared Beef Tenderloin with Sweet Potato Puree and Mango Barbecue Sauce; La Capra Pinotage; La Capra Shiraz; La Capra Chardonnay; La Capra Sauvignon Blanc.

    11. SINGAPORE
    Shrimp Cake with Singapore Noodle Salad; Coconut-Braised Beef Rendang with Jasmine Rice; Singapore Sling; Tiger Beer

    12. BREWER'S COLLECTION
    Radeberger Pilsner; Schofferhofer Weizen; Hovels; Schlosser Alt; Altenmünster Octoberfest; Altenmünster Dunkel; Altenmünster Marzen; Clausthaler Classic N/A

    13. GERMANY
    Spaetzle Gratin with Ham and Cheese; Nurnberger Sausage in a Pretzel Roll; Apfelstrudel featuring Werther's Original Karamell Sauce; S.A. Prum Essence Riesling; Hooked Riesling; Gunderloch Diva Spatlese Riesling; Rudi Wiest Rhine River Riesling; Radeberger Pilsner; Hovels; Altenmünster Octoberfest

    14. ITALY
    Polpettine Toscane with a Rosemary Breadstick; Baked Cheese Ravioli, Creamy Bolognese Sauce, Melted Mozzarella; Cannolo Al Cioccolato; Primavera Fruit Smoothie; Fantinel Prosecco; Chianti Placido Banfi; Pinot Sartori; Moretti Beer

    15. HOPS AND BARLEY
    Boston-style Crab Cake with Cabbage Slaw and Rémoulade; New England Lobster Roll; Pecan Bread Pudding; Samuel Adams Beers: Boston Lager, Octoberfest; Cherry Wheat; 15th Anniversary Festival Beer Coastal Wheat; Light; Cream Stout; Blackberry Witbier; Latitude 48 IPA

    16. UNITED STATES
    Bison Chili with Wild Mushrooms; Cabernet and Pepper Jack Cheese; Heirloom Tomatoes with Oregon Blue Cheese, Red Onions and Basil; Sagelands Vineyard Merlot; Four Corners; Sagelands Vineyard Riesling; Columbia Valley; Red Stag by Jim Beam

    17. JAPAN
    Spicy Tuna Roll; California Sushi Roll; Tuna Sensation; Wafu Ribettes; Kirin Draft Beer; Hatsumago sake; Denemon Junmai sake

    18. AUSTRALIA
    Seared Barramundi with Blistered Cherry Tomatoes, Arugula, and Lemon Oil; Grilled Lamp Chop with Roasted Red Potato Salad and Red Wine Reduction; Lamington (sponge cake dipped in chocolate); Rosemount Traminer Riesling; Marquis Philips Shiraz; Penfolds Koonunga Hill Shiraz Cabernet; Nugan Estate Riverina Chardonnay

    19. MOROCCO
    Beef in a Pita Pocket; Falafel Pita Pocket; Baklava; Amazigh Red Wine; Sangria; Tangerine Mimosa Royale; Iced Mint Tea; Casa Beer

    20. BELGIUM
    Steamed Mussels with Roasted Garlic Cream; Freshly baked Waffles with Berry Compote and Whipped Cream; Stella Artois; Godiva Chocolate Iced Coffee; Leffe; Hoegaarden

    21. SPAIN
    Serrano Ham, Chorizo, Manchego, Olives, and Tomato Bread; Seared Albacore Tuna with Romesco Sauce; Spanish Almond Cake; Marqués de Cáceres Rioja Crianza Red; Paul Cheneau "Lady" Blanc de Blancs Cava; Marqués de Cáceres Rioja White

    22. FRANCE
    Escargots Persillade en Brioche; Braised Short Ribs in Cabernet wit Mashed Potatoes; Crème Brûlée au Chocolat au Lait; Chardonnay, Private Selection, Barton & Guestier; Merlot, Chateau Des Deux Rives, Bordeaux; Sparkling Pomegranate Kir; Parisien Cosmo Slush

    23. IRELAND
    Lobster and Scallop Fisherman's Pie; Kerrygold Cheese Selection; Warm Chocolate Lava Cake with Bailey's Irish Cream Ganache; Guinness Draught; Bunratty Honey Meade Wine

    24. CANADA
    Canadian Cheddar Cheese Soup; Maple-Glazed Salmon with Lentil Salad; Chicken Chipolte Sausage with Sweet Corn Polenta; Nanaimo Bar; Moosehead Beer; Vidal Icewine; Chateau De Charmes Riesling; St. David's Bench Vineyard Merlot

    25. CHARCUTERIE & CHEESE
    Cheese Fondue with Croutons and Roasted Potatoes; Applewood Smoked Beef, Duck and Ham; MARTINI Porsecco; Ace Joker Hard Cider; MacMurray Ranch Sonoma Coast Pinot Noir

    26. GREECE
    Greek Salad with Pita Bread; Spanakopita; Chicken Souvlaki with Tzatziki; Baklava; Boutari Moschofilero; Enoteco Emery Athiri Mountain Slopes; Boutari Naoussa; Atlantis White

    27. NEW ZEALAND
    Seared Sea Scallop with Vegetable Slaw and Lemon Oil; Lamb Slider with Tomato Chutney; Villa Maria Private Bin Marlborough Sauvignon Blanc; Villa Maria Private Bin Hawkes Bay Merlot/Cabernet Sauvignon; Villa Maria Private Bin "Unoaked" Hawkes Bay Chardonnay; Villa Maria Private Bin Marlborough Pinot Noir
